Quick notes from Tuesday's sync for anyone new to the ProctorLine team: the exam-proctoring queue at Quillmont Learning backed up again during the midterm rush, mostly because retries were re-enqueuing at the front instead of the back. We agreed to cap retries at three and add a dead-letter lane so stuck sessions stop blocking live students. Dashboards should be updated by Friday. If you spot weird queue depths before then, don't panic, just flag it. Questions about the fix go to:

approver of yahap-kaduf = Oliael Casdor

The Ombrell storage layer partitions event tables by calendar month, and new partitions are created fourteen days ahead of the boundary by a scheduled job. Plugin authors must never write directly to the parent table; route inserts through the provided ingest API, which resolves the correct partition. If your plugin queries historical ranges, constrain on the partition key or expect full scans. Retention is twelve months by default. The partition naming scheme and API contract are documented on the internal page below.

runbook for tawif-yagap: https://jira.lumicsys.internal/projects/projects/projects/pages/30fb

Undo and redo in Sketchloom are exposed via POST /history/step with a direction field — nothing fancy. Each call pops or replays one operation on the shared diagram, and the response includes the new revision id so you can keep your local view in sync. Rate limits are generous but per-document. To try it against the staging workspace, authenticate with the key below.

service key, kagep-yafop: qvz23-ZKPHptIdEFAcWdmbBSRvIiM

To the finance team: the repricing of the Ostermane product line takes effect at the start of next quarter. List prices rise 6% on the standard tier and 9% on the extended tier, reflecting input-cost increases from the Quillbrook plant. Existing contracts are grandfathered for one renewal cycle. Please update forecasting models, rebate accruals, and the discount approval matrix accordingly. Variance reporting should separate volume and price effects from the first month. The strategic note below is confidential.

internal memo for tagef-hadup: Gross margin on Ulaath came in at 15 percent against a plan of 5 percent. Only 7 of the 120 pilot accounts renewed Ulaath, so a churn review is set for October 15.